Salman Khan Roasts Ashneer Grover “Ye Doglapan Kya” Over “Bhaad Me Jaa” & Other Old Remarks! Bigg Boss 18 Viewers React, “Har Baap Ka Ek Baap Hota Hai”
Image
Salman Khan Grills Ashneer Grover On Bigg Boss 18 (Photo Credit – Instagram)

Ashneer Grover rose to immense fame after his involvement in Shark Tank India. He left the show after the first season amid the BharatPe controversy. But do you remember when the entrepreneur made big claims about roping Salman Khan as a brand ambassador by paying less than four crores? Bhaijaan has now confronted him, and it is one of the most savage conversations on national Television. Scroll below for the viral Bigg Boss 18 promo.

What Ashneer Grover had said

In 2019, Ashneer launched the Indian fintech company BharatPe. He claimed that he wanted to sign Virat Kohli for his first campaign. But the Indian cricketer wouldn’t allegedly settle for a remuneration of less than 7 crores. The budget in total was nine crores. Grover claimed they signed Salman Khan for only 3.5-3.75 crores and signed as many as 11 Ipl players for the remaining amount.
